Upcoming project!

Warner actually bought the rights to some reddit musings about US military vs Roman army. Well, the entire concept is daft and borders on the repulsive. I mean, rapid fire guns vs spears & shields? The reddit board has posters describing how they could wipe out the Roman army in a flash. The title will be ROME, SWEET ROME. Really, Warner?

This is how the thread started:

"Could I destroy the entire Roman Empire during the reign of Augustus if I traveled back in time with a modern U.S. Marine infantry battalion or MEU?

So I've been watching HBO's Rome and Generation Kill simultaneously and it's lead me to fantasize about traveling back in time with modern troops and equipment to remove that self-righteous little twat Octavian (Augustus) from power."
